    St Cecilia Mass was composed by Charles Gounod in 1855. Gounod’s pious expression in his Mass for St. Cecilia was no mere posturing, in fact, he even wrote his own spoken prayers into the Mass’ proper moments. In terms of lyrical beauty, St. Cecilia' Mass ranks as one the great accomplishments in Western music. It seems near perfect in its sincerity and in its joy and awe for divine mysteries and promises. The official name is Messe solennelle en l’honneur de Sainte-Cécile, in homage of St. Cecilia, the patron saint of music. St. Cecilia was made the patron saint of the Academy of Music in Rome by papal decree in 1585.
